8 And the word of Yahweh came to Zechariah, saying, 9 “Thus says Yahweh of hosts: ‘Judge with trustworthy justice, and showj steadfast love and compassion ⌊to one another⌋.k 10 You must not oppress the widow, the orphan, the foreigner, and the needy. You must not devise evil in your heart ⌊against one another⌋.’l 11 But they refused to listen, and turnedm a stubborn shoulder and ⌊stopped their ears from listening⌋.n 12 ⌊They made their hearts adamant⌋o in order not to hear the lawp and the words that Yahweh of hosts had sent by his spirit throughq the former prophets; therefore great wrath came from Yahweh of hosts. 13 ‘Thus, just as Ir called and they would not hear, so they will call and I will not hear,’ says Yahweh of hosts. 14 ‘And I scattered them with a wind among all the nations that they had not known; the land was made desolate behind them— no one crossing through it or returning—and they made the desirable lands a desolation.’ ”
